一、VPS服务器基础配置
完成服务商注册后,通过SSH客户端连接服务器(默认端口22),输入sudo apt update && sudo apt upgrade
更新系统组件,建议选择Ubuntu 24.04 LTS作为基础操作系统。
- 安装必要工具:
apt install curl wget vim
- 设置时区:
timedatectl set-timezone Asia/Shanghai
- 创建管理账户:
adduser adminuser
二、虚拟主机环境搭建
推荐使用Nginx作为Web服务器,安装后创建/var/www/example.com
目录存放网站文件,通过修改/etc/nginx/sites-available
配置文件实现多站点托管。
- 安装Nginx:
sudo apt install nginx
- 配置虚拟主机:
- 创建数据库:
sudo mysql_secure_installation
三、安全防护与维护
启用UFW防火墙限制非必要端口访问,配置SSH密钥登录替代密码验证,建议每周执行apt update && apt upgrade
保持系统更新。
- 禁用root远程登录
- 安装Fail2ban防御暴力破解
- 配置SSL证书(Let’s Encrypt)
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/610059.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。